    I Still Love You – (Chapter: One and Two)

                She stared out at the ocean as the waves broke and the sun began to set. She breathed in the deep scent of the salty water and clam chowder from just up the road. She dug her toes into the sand, the heat leaving and the cold taking its place. Fog began to roll in from just up the coast. She got up and slipped on her sandals and picked up the blanket she had brought with her. She shook it off and made her way to the house. It was just up the winding steps. Her father was up there waiting for her. Hopefully he already started dinner. She thought to herself as she walked up the hundred and fifty some odd steps that led to the house.

                She sniffed the air. “Manicotti.” She said to herself as she opened the front door. She walked into the kitchen and saw her dad stirring up four different cheeses.

                “Ashley, dinner will be ready in ten.” He said, looking at her from what he was doing. She smiled at him and took a seat at the bar.

                “You want a drink dad?” she asked, taking out the fixings for a martini. He nodded towards her. “Hey mom? You want a martini?” she yelled. She heard her mother yell something out from her bedroom. It sounded like a yes, so that’s what Ashley took it as. She made three martinis and took out a cold beer and opened it up. She watched her dad as he made dinner. He was the best cook she knew. She loved it when he made Italian. It was her favorite. She let out a low sigh and she noticed her dad look up at her.

                “You okay honey?” he asked, stopping what he was doing and walking over to her. She nodded.

                “Yah daddy, I’m fine. Just tired.” She said, lying to him. He smiled at her and kissed the top of her head.

                “Go get ready for dinner.” He said. As she got up, he patted her shoulder. She smiled to herself as she walked into the room they were letting her stay in. Her mom had bought her a new set of sheets and a comforter for the bed. Her parents had moved up to Pismo when her dad decided to retire. He had enough money to live on for the rest of his life so he decided to retire somewhere pretty, where the sun shines three hundred and fifty one days out of the year. Ashley knew she could run to her parents whenever she needed to, and this time was no different.
